Isosorbide dinitrate and Hyperkalemia - a phase IV clinical study of FDA data

Summary:

Hyperkalemia is reported as a side effect among people who take Isosorbide dinitrate (isosorbide dinitrate), especially for people who are male, 60+ old, have been taking the drug for < 1 month also take Furosemide, and have Cardiac failure.

The phase IV clinical study analyzes which people have Hyperkalemia when taking Isosorbide dinitrate. It is created by eHealthMe based on reports of 13,073 people who have side effects when taking Isosorbide dinitrate from the FDA, and is updated regularly.

On May, 11, 2026

13,073 people reported to have side effects when taking Isosorbide dinitrate.
Among them, 277 people (2.12%) have Hyperkalemia.
